Typical Cost Range
$1,200 - $2,800 (smaller scope)
$5,000 - $12,000 (full replacement)
| Project Type |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Basic Asphalt Shingle Roof | $1,200 - $3,000 |
| Architectural Shingle Roof | $4,000 - $8,000 |
| Metal Roof | $7,000 - $12,000 |
| Tile Roof | $10,000 - $20,000 |
| Complete Roof Replacement | $5,000 - $12,000 |
| Roof Repair (per patch) | $300 - $1,000 |
Key Cost Influencers
Residential roof replacement in Warren, RI, involves removing the existing roofing material and installing a new roof to ensure protection and durability. The scope of the project can vary based on the size of the home, materials chosen, and local permitting requirements. Understanding the typical elements involved can help homeowners plan and compare options effectively.
- Materials: Common options include asphalt shingles, metal roofing, or wood shakes, each offering different aesthetic and performance qualities.
- Size and Scope: The scope depends on the roof’s square footage, pitch, and complexity, influencing overall project duration and complexity.
- Labor Complexity: Factors such as roof design, accessibility, and existing structural conditions impact the level of labor involved.
- Permitting: Local regulations in Warren, RI, typically require permits for roof replacement, which may involve inspections and approval processes.
- Additional Elements: Optional upgrades or extras may include new flashing, ventilation, or insulation to enhance roof performance and longevity.
Scope of Replacement
| Scope/Size |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Single-story home (1,500 sq ft) | $8,000 - $15,000 |
| Two-story home (2,500 sq ft) | $12,000 - $25,000 |
| Complete roof tear-off and replacement | $10,000 - $30,000 |
| Minor roof repairs or partial replacement | $2,000 - $8,000 |
| Additional features (skylights, vents) | $500 - $2,500 each |
